Alwahab Foundation
Also known as: Ummah Charity International
Alwahab Foundation (formerly known as Ummah Charity International) has been transforming lives through various initiatives, including providing clean water, sustainable income sources, and eye care, as well as building mosques. Today, Alwahab Foundation has grown to support thousands of people living in desperate conditions.

Annual Returns
As filed with the Charity Commission for England and Wales. Most recent filing covers the financial year ending 2024.
| Financial Year | Income | Expenditure | Charitable Spending | Net Assets | Reserves | Staff |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| £996,989 | £1,193,807 | £1,193,807 | £1,214,329 | £303,288 | 13 / 10 |
| 2023 | £2,424,705 | £1,013,558 | £875,124 | £1,411,147 | £1,411,147 | 8 / 10 |
Staff column shows: Employees / Volunteers

When was Alwahab Foundation registered as a charity?
Alwahab Foundation was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 19 November 2021 as charity number 1196664. It has been registered for 5 years.
Who runs Alwahab Foundation?
Alwahab Foundation is governed by a board of 3 trustees. The chair of trustees is Abdul Wahab.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.
Where does Alwahab Foundation operate?
Alwahab Foundation operates across 2 areas: Pakistan and England.
Is Alwahab Foundation a registered charity?
Yes — Alwahab Foundation is a registered charity in England and Wales, charity number 1196664.
